Welcome to Disorganized Thoughts of a New Traditional Mom, a space for real talk about faith, parenting, & what it means to build a nontraditional family in today’s world.I’m Jasmine, a single mom, Barbie collector, music lover, and Jesus follower figuring out this thing called life (with coffee and grace).I started this podcast because I realized parenting doesn’t come with a handbook, especially when your story doesn’t fit the mold. Some days I’m thriving, other days I’m drinking three hour old, cold coffee because I couldn’t make it to the microwave. But every day God grants me grace.

    Podcasthon Part 1: Foster Care in Texas & the Heart Behind A World for Children (with Christine Roberts)

    This episode is part of Podcasthon, a global movement where podcasters dedicate an episode to highlighting nonprofits making a difference in their communities.As a former foster mom, this conversation is deeply personal.In Part 1, I sit down with Christine Roberts from A World For Children to talk about the realities of foster care in Texas and the heart behind the work they do.We talk about:What foster care really looks like in TexasCommon misconceptions about foster careThe challenges children entering care are facingHow A World for Children prepares and supports foster familiesThis conversation is about understanding the need, the system, and the people behind it.If you’ve ever wondered what foster care actually looks like beyond headlines, this is a powerful place to start.🎙️ Stay tuned for Part 2, where we shift into how we can all show up and support.
